Is Janus International Group, Inc. (JBI) a Good Investment?
Janus International exhibits critical financial distress with interest coverage of 0.9x, indicating inability to service debt obligations from operating income. Declining revenue (-8.3% YoY), near-zero net profitability (0.1% margin), and deteriorating EPS (-22.4% YoY) signal structural deterioration. While positive free cash flow and adequate liquidity provide temporary cushion, the company's trajectory is unsustainable.
Janus International shows solid underlying fundamentals through strong gross margins, healthy free cash flow generation, and excellent short-term liquidity. However, the latest period reflects weaker growth quality, with revenue declining 8.3% year over year and diluted EPS falling sharply, while leverage remains meaningful enough to limit flexibility if end-market demand stays soft.

JBI Quarterly Earnings & Performance
| Quarter | Revenue | Net Income | EPS |
|---|---|---|---|
| Q1 2026 | $210.5M | $200.0K | $0.00 |
| Q3 2025 | $219.3M | $10.8M | $0.08 |
| Q2 2025 | $228.1M | $10.8M | $0.15 |
| Q1 2025 | $210.5M | $10.8M | $0.08 |
| Q3 2024 | $230.1M | $11.8M | $0.08 |
| Q2 2024 | $248.4M | $26.0M | $0.19 |
| Q1 2024 | $251.9M | $26.0M | $0.18 |
| Q3 2023 | $262.5M | $19.7M | $0.22 |
Data sourced from SEC EDGAR 10-Q quarterly filings. Figures may represent quarterly or cumulative values.
